A national challenge at the foot of Leonardo's mountain

The Italian Mountain Running Championship – On Leonardo's Trails brings to Revello, in the province of Cuneo (Piedmont), one of the most prestigious events on the national FIDAL calendar: the Italian title for the Mountain Classic specialty, the "up & down" mountain race consisting of demanding climbs and fast, technical descents. The Municipality of Revello, at the entrance to the Po Valley, is dominated by Monbracco, also known as the "mountain of Leonardo": Leonardo da Vinci mentioned it in his Codex B, studying and appreciating the bargiolina, a white quartzite he compared to the famous Carrara marble. Hence the name of the event and the charm of a course that intertwines sport with historical memory.

The Mountain Classic courses

The route winds along the trails above the town of Revello, with two distances depending on the categories:

  • 6.5 km with 515 meters of elevation gain for Junior M/F categories and Master over 60 (one lap);
  • 13 km with 1,030 meters of elevation gain for Promesse and Senior M/F (two laps).

The up & down format tests both climbing ability and downhill skill on terrain that—when the weather is unkind—becomes mud and roots, providing competitive action and a spectacle for enthusiasts.

Titles at stake

The event awards the Individual Italian Titles of Mountain Classic for the Junior, Promesse, and Senior categories and serves as the first round of the Italian Club Championship. The race is also a selection trial for the European Mountain and Trail Running Championships. The best national specialists compete on the field, joined by the hosts from Atletica Saluzzo.

Organization and setting

The event is promoted by Atletica Saluzzo in collaboration with the Municipality of Revello and with the approval of the FIDAL Piedmont Committee. The logistical heart of the day is Piazza Lorenzo Denina, the site for the meeting point, start, and finish, with official timing, federal judges, and medical services. The event is sponsored by the Piedmont Region, the Province of Cuneo, the Monviso Park, and the Cuneo Local Tourist Board.

2026 Edition: rain, mud, and spectacle

The event on May 10, 2026, in Revello awarded the Italian Mountain Classic Titles in very tough conditions, amidst driving rain and mud. Among the Seniors, the absolute men's title went to Isacco Costa (La Recastello) in 54'05", while the race victory went to Paul Machoka (Atl. Saluzzo) in 53'56". In the women's field, the absolute title went to Lucia Arnoldo (Atl. Dolomiti Belluno) in 1h02'04". Among the Juniors, Licia Ferrari and Matteo Bagnus prevailed. Over 300 athletes were at the start representing more than 70 clubs, accompanied by a large and warm crowd along Leonardo's trails.

Practical information — On Leonardo's Trails

How to get there

Revello is located in the Po Valley, in the province of Cuneo. By car: from Turin, take the A6 motorway to Marene, then follow signs for Saluzzo–Revello; from Cuneo, follow the SP road to Saluzzo. The nearest train station is Saluzzo, a few kilometers away, connected by local bus services. The meeting point, start, and finish are in Piazza Lorenzo Denina, in the center of Revello.

Registration

Registration is reserved for licensed athletes, carried out by clubs via the federal online procedure within the deadlines indicated in the regulations. For information, contact Atletica Saluzzo.

Tips

Technical mountain trails: in case of rain, the ground becomes muddy. Trail shoes with good grip are recommended. Ample space is available for the public along the route.
